Digestive System.
20. Demonstrate the entire digestive system of some mammal.
21. Study the different kinds of teeth.
22. Study the character of the principal foodstuffs.
2-S. Salivary digestion; study the effect of diastase on starch paste.
24. Gastric digestion ; study the effect of pepsin on lean meat.
25. Pancreatic digestion ; study the effect of pancreatin on foods.
Bulletin of the University of Texas Excretory System.
26. Study the gross structure of the kidney of any large animal.

Nervous System.
28. Study the brain of the sheep or cat.
29. Spinal cord of a large animal ; to study the way in which the roots of the spinal nerves arise.
30. Demonstrate the sympathetic ganglia.
31. Etherize a frog and sever the spinal cord from the brain, and destroy the latter ; to study reflex action in the spinal cord.
The Special Senses.
32. Eye of an ox ; to study the structure of the eye.
33. By means of a double convex lens throw the image of a candle-flame on a ground glass plate: to study the method by which an image is formed by the lens of the eye.
